4+ A JOINT RESOLUTION
245 proposing a constitutional amendment authorizing the legislature
256 to permit professional sports team charitable foundations to
267 conduct charitable raffles.
278 BE IT RESOLVED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S:
289 SECTION 1. Section 47, Article III, Texas Constitution, is
2910 amended by amending Subsection (a) and adding Subsection (d-1) to
3011 read as follows:
3112 (a) The Legislature shall pass laws prohibiting lotteries
3213 and gift enterprises in this State other than those authorized by
3314 Subsections (b), (d), (d-1), and (e) of this section.
3415 (d-1) The legislature by general law may permit a
3516 professional sports team charitable foundation to conduct
3617 charitable raffles under the terms and conditions imposed by
3718 general law. The law may authorize the charitable foundation to pay
3819 with the raffle proceeds reasonable advertising, promotional, and
3920 administrative expenses. A law enacted under this subsection may
4021 apply only to an entity that is defined as a professional sports
4122 team charitable foundation on January 1, 2016, and may only allow
4223 charitable raffles to be conducted at games hosted at the home venue
4324 of the professional sports team associated with a professional
4425 sports team charitable foundation.
4526 SECTION 2. This proposed constitutional amendment shall be
4627 submitted to the voters at an election to be held November 3, 2015.
4728 The ballot shall be printed to permit voting for or against the
4829 proposition: "The constitutional amendment authorizing the
4930 legislature to permit professional sports team charitable
5031 foundations to conduct charitable raffles."
